Matching Timber to Cupboard Design



To guarantee your custom-made closets attain a cohesive and aesthetically enticing look, it's vital to thoroughly match the wood kind to the style of the closets you want. Different wood types can considerably affect the overall aesthetic of your cabinets. For a much more traditional feel, take into consideration using woods like oak or cherry, which offer cozy tones and elaborate grain patterns. These timbers combine well with traditional cabinet styles such as elevated panel or shaker styles.

If you choose a more modern-day appearance, choose timbers like maple or birch that have a smoother structure and lighter shade tones. These woods enhance modern closet styles such as flat-panel or slab doors. In addition, exotic timbers like teak or mahogany can add a touch of luxury and uniqueness to your customized cupboards, best for upscale or custom-designed rooms.

Budget-Friendly Wood Options



Consider economical timber options like ache or poplar for your custom-made cupboards if you're working within a budget plan. While these woods might not have the exact same extravagant appeal as more pricey options, they can still offer a stunning and useful result.

Pine is a preferred selection for affordable cabinets due to its price and adaptability. It has a light shade with famous grain patterns that can include a rustic charm to your space.



Poplar is another affordable choice that supplies a smoother structure and the capability to take spots and finishes well. Both pine and poplar are conveniently offered, making them practical options for personalized closet tasks on a spending plan.

Remember that while these woods are economical, they might be softer than woods like oak or maple, so they may be extra vulnerable to damages and scrapes. Nonetheless, with proper care and upkeep, cabinets made from pine or poplar can still stand the test of time while keeping your project within spending plan.
